China Green Building Forum 2010Greentech Innovation & Energy Efficiency Date: 21-22 October 2010 ![]() China’s fast economic growth and urbanization progress has put unprecedented pressure on energy resources. The two biggest problems for China right now are new energy developments as well as energy savings and emissions reduction.The Development and Reform Commission have set the first goal of the 12th Five-Year Plan is to increase the usage of non-fossil fuels to 12%-13% of the total primary energy consumption. Improving energy efficiency of buildings has been considered as a crucial factor for China to realise its national energy strategy. The government has set ambitious energy targets to cut building energy use in all cities by 50% by 2010 and 65% by 2020; and plans to achieve the goal by strictly enforcing energy saving standards on new construction and by retrofitting existing public buildings. China has the world's highest rate of construction activity, accounting for almost half of all construction globally. Also, with the government's commitment to environmental sustainability and green building in major urban areas, China's green building market is expected to be worth US$200 billion by 2020, estimates the World Bank. However the development of China green building faces a range of challenges, including the innovation of building energy efficiency technology, insufficient green material supply, high cost, lack of expertise in integrated green building design, deficient legislations and standard system.
